软件怎么做报表

报表软件
预计阅读时长:6 min

FineReport是帆软公司自主研发的一款企业级web报表工具。作为中国报表软件的领导品牌,FineReport以其强大的功能和灵活性,深受各行业企业的青睐。它不仅支持用户根据企业需求进行二次开发,还可以通过简单的拖拽操作制作复杂的中国式报表。FineReport的优势主要体现在以下几个方面:

软件怎么做报表

一、FineReport的简介与优势

  1. 功能强大:FineReport拥有丰富的报表模板和数据处理能力,能够满足各种企业的数据报表需求。
  2. 操作简便:用户可以通过简单的拖拽操作快速制作报表,极大地提高了工作效率。
  3. 灵活性高:支持二次开发,用户可以根据企业的特定需求对报表进行定制和优化。
  4. 专业支持:帆软公司提供专业的技术支持和培训服务,确保用户能够充分发挥FineReport的功能。

二、FineReport的报表制作流程

使用FineReport制作报表的流程相对简单,主要分为以下几个步骤:

1. 数据源配置

在制作报表之前,首先需要配置数据源,FineReport支持多种数据源,包括关系型数据库、NoSQL数据库和大数据平台等。具体步骤如下:

  • 进入FineReport设计器,点击“数据源管理”。
  • 选择数据源类型,如MySQL、Oracle等。
  • 输入数据源的连接信息,包括服务器地址、端口、用户名和密码。
  • 测试连接,确保数据源配置正确。

配置好数据源后,用户就可以在报表中使用这些数据进行数据分析和展示。

2. 创建报表模板

配置好数据源后,接下来就是创建报表模板。FineReport提供了多种报表模板,用户可以根据需求选择合适的模板进行编辑。创建报表模板的步骤如下:

  • 在FineReport设计器中,点击“新建报表”。
  • 选择合适的报表模板,如交叉表、明细表等。
  • 根据需求拖拽数据字段到报表模板中,进行数据绑定。
  • 设置报表的格式和样式,如字体、颜色、边框等。

通过以上步骤,用户可以快速创建一个基础的报表模板,为后续的数据展示打下基础。

3. 数据填充与处理

在创建好报表模板后,接下来需要进行数据填充和处理。FineReport支持多种数据处理方式,包括数据聚合、分组、排序等。具体步骤如下:

  • 选择需要填充的数据字段,将其拖拽到报表模板的相应位置。
  • 设置数据聚合方式,如求和、平均值等。
  • 根据需求对数据进行分组和排序。
  • 增加数据处理逻辑,如条件格式、数据筛选等。

通过这些数据处理步骤,用户可以将原始数据转换为有意义的信息,方便进行数据分析和决策。

4. 报表发布与分享

报表制作完成后,用户可以将报表发布到FineReport的报表服务器上,方便其他用户进行查看和使用。报表发布的步骤如下:

  • 在FineReport设计器中,点击“发布报表”。
  • 选择发布目标,如Web端、移动端等。
  • 配置报表的访问权限,确保只有授权用户可以查看报表。
  • 点击“发布”,将报表上传到服务器。

发布完成后,其他用户可以通过浏览器或移动设备访问报表,进行数据查看和分析。

三、FineReport在各行业的应用

FineReport作为一款功能强大的报表工具,已经在多个行业得到了广泛应用。以下是FineReport在几个主要行业的应用案例:

1. 金融行业

在金融行业,数据的及时性和准确性至关重要。FineReport可以帮助金融机构快速制作高质量的报表,实现数据的实时监控和分析。具体应用包括:

  • 财务报表:制作详细的财务报表,包括资产负债表、利润表和现金流量表等。
  • 风险管理:通过报表展示风险指标,帮助金融机构及时发现和应对风险。
  • 客户分析:分析客户数据,提供个性化的金融产品和服务。

2. 制造业

制造业是一个数据密集型行业,FineReport可以帮助制造企业有效管理和分析生产数据,提高生产效率和质量。具体应用包括:

  • 生产报表:实时监控生产进度和质量,及时发现和解决生产问题。
  • 库存管理:制作库存报表,帮助企业优化库存管理,降低库存成本。
  • 供应链管理:分析供应链数据,提高供应链的透明度和效率。

3. 医疗行业

在医疗行业,FineReport可以帮助医疗机构实现数据的数字化管理,提高医疗服务的质量和效率。具体应用包括:

  • 患者管理:制作患者信息报表,帮助医生快速了解患者的病史和治疗情况。
  • 医疗资源管理:分析医疗资源的使用情况,优化资源配置。
  • 医疗质量监控:通过报表监控医疗质量指标,确保医疗服务的高质量。

4. 零售业

在零售业,FineReport可以帮助零售企业分析销售数据,优化销售策略,提升客户满意度。具体应用包括:

  • 销售报表:实时监控销售数据,分析销售趋势和客户需求。
  • 库存管理:通过报表分析库存情况,优化库存管理。
  • 客户分析:分析客户购买行为,提供个性化的营销方案。

四、FineReport的技术支持与服务

帆软公司不仅提供功能强大的报表工具,还为用户提供专业的技术支持和服务,确保用户能够充分发挥FineReport的功能。具体服务包括:

1. 官方网站支持

用户可以通过FineReport的官方网站(www.finereport.com)获取最新的产品信息、使用教程和技术文档。官方网站还提供了用户社区,用户可以在社区中交流经验、分享解决方案。

2. 专业培训

帆软公司提供专业的培训服务,帮助用户快速掌握FineReport的使用技巧。培训内容包括基础使用、进阶功能、二次开发等,用户可以根据自身需求选择合适的培训课程。

3. 技术支持

帆软公司提供多渠道的技术支持,包括电话支持、邮件支持和在线支持。用户在使用FineReport过程中遇到任何问题,都可以通过这些渠道寻求帮助,专业的技术团队将及时提供解决方案。

4. 定制服务

对于有特殊需求的企业,帆软公司还提供定制服务。用户可以根据企业的特定需求,定制专属的报表解决方案,确保报表工具能够完美契合企业业务。

五、总结

总的来说,FineReport作为一款功能强大、操作简便的企业级web报表工具,已经在多个行业得到了广泛应用。它不仅能够满足企业的数据分析和展示需求,还可以通过灵活的二次开发功能,实现个性化的报表定制。帆软公司提供的专业技术支持和服务,也为用户的使用提供了有力保障。如果您正在寻找一款高效的报表工具,不妨访问FineReport的官方网站(www.finereport.com),了解更多产品信息和用户案例,体验FineReport带来的数据分析和报表制作的便捷性。

以上就是关于FineReport如何制作报表的详细介绍,希望对您有所帮助。如果您有任何问题或需要进一步了解,请随时联系帆软公司,我们将竭诚为您服务。

本文相关FAQs

如何使用FineReport制作报表?

使用FineReport制作报表是一个系统性的过程,涉及多个步骤和功能。以下是详细的指南:

  1. 数据准备与导入
  • 数据源连接:FineReport支持多种数据源,包括MySQL、SQL Server、Oracle等。用户可以通过数据连接向导轻松配置数据源。
  • 数据查询:通过SQL查询语句获取需要的原始数据,FineReport提供可视化的SQL编辑器,方便用户编写和调试查询语句。
  1. 报表设计
  • 报表模板:FineReport提供了多种报表模板,用户可以选择适合自己需求的模板进行修改。
  • 拖拽操作:用户可以通过简单的拖拽操作,将数据字段拖拽到报表设计区域,自动生成数据表格。
  • 数据格式化:FineReport支持丰富的数据格式化选项,用户可以根据需求设置数据的显示格式,如日期、货币等。
  1. 图表制作
  • 图表选择:FineReport支持多种图表类型,包括柱状图、折线图、饼图等。用户可以根据数据特点选择合适的图表类型。
  • 图表配置:通过图表配置面板,用户可以设置图表的各种属性,如标题、轴标签、图例等。
  • 数据绑定:将数据源绑定到图表,FineReport会自动根据数据生成相应的图表。
  1. 报表布局与美化
  • 布局调整:通过拖拽调整报表各元素的位置,实现报表的合理布局。
  • 样式设置:FineReport提供丰富的样式设置选项,用户可以自定义报表的字体、颜色、边框等属性。
  • 模板应用:用户可以应用FineReport提供的主题模板,快速美化报表。
  1. 功能扩展
  • 脚本编写:FineReport支持JavaScript脚本,用户可以编写脚本实现更复杂的功能,如数据校验、动态显示等。
  • 插件使用:FineReport提供丰富的插件库,用户可以根据需求安装和使用各种插件,扩展报表的功能。
  1. 报表发布
  • 多渠道发布:FineReport支持将报表发布到Web端、移动端等多种渠道,用户可以通过浏览器或移动设备查看报表。
  • 权限控制:FineReport提供细粒度的权限控制,用户可以设置不同用户的查看和操作权限,确保数据安全。

如何优化FineReport报表的性能?

在使用FineReport制作报表时,优化报表的性能是一个重要的环节。以下是一些优化建议:

  1. 数据源优化
  • 索引创建:在数据库中为查询频繁的字段创建索引,提高数据查询速度。
  • 分区表:对于大数据量表,建议使用分区表,减少查询时间。
  • SQL优化:编写高效的SQL查询语句,避免使用复杂的嵌套查询和子查询。
  1. 报表设计优化
  • 合理布局:避免在同一个报表中展示过多的数据和图表,合理分布报表内容。
  • 分页显示:对于数据量较大的报表,建议使用分页显示,减少单页数据量,提高加载速度。
  • 数据缓存:FineReport支持数据缓存功能,避免重复查询数据库,提高报表响应速度。
  1. 图表优化
  • 简化图表:避免在同一个图表中展示过多的数据点,简化图表内容,提高图表渲染速度。
  • 异步加载:对于复杂的图表,可以使用异步加载的方式,减少报表的初始加载时间。
  • 图表刷新:使用定时刷新或手动刷新机制,避免频繁刷新图表,降低服务器压力。
  1. 服务器配置
  • 硬件升级:根据报表使用情况,适当升级服务器硬件配置,如增加内存、CPU等。
  • 负载均衡:对于高并发访问的报表系统,建议使用负载均衡技术,分散服务器压力。
  • 性能监控:定期监控服务器性能,及时发现和解决性能瓶颈。

如何进行FineReport的二次开发?

为了满足企业的个性化需求,FineReport提供了丰富的二次开发接口和工具。以下是一些常见的二次开发方法:

  1. 插件开发
  • 插件框架:FineReport提供了完善的插件开发框架,开发者可以根据需求开发各种功能插件。
  • 插件接口:FineReport提供了丰富的插件接口,方便开发者调用报表系统的各种功能。
  • 插件发布:开发完成的插件可以通过插件管理器进行发布和管理,方便用户安装和使用。
  1. 脚本开发
  • JavaScript脚本:FineReport支持JavaScript脚本,开发者可以编写脚本实现报表的动态交互功能。
  • 脚本事件:FineReport提供了丰富的脚本事件,如页面加载、数据加载、按钮点击等,方便开发者绑定脚本。
  • 脚本调试:FineReport提供了脚本调试工具,方便开发者调试和优化脚本。
  1. 接口调用
  • 数据接口:FineReport提供了丰富的数据接口,开发者可以通过接口获取和操作报表数据。
  • 报表接口:FineReport提供了报表接口,开发者可以通过接口生成、发布和管理报表。
  • 集成开发:FineReport支持与其他系统的集成开发,开发者可以通过接口实现报表系统与其他系统的无缝集成。

通过以上方法,开发者可以根据企业的具体需求,对FineReport进行二次开发,充分发挥报表工具的功能,提升企业的数字化水平。

【AI声明】本文内容通过大模型匹配关键字智能生成,仅供参考,帆软不对内容的真实、准确或完整作任何形式的承诺。如有任何问题或意见,您可以通过联系blog@fanruan.com进行反馈,帆软收到您的反馈后将及时答复和处理。

若想了解关于FineReport的详细信息,您可以访问下方链接,或点击组件,快速获得免费的FineReport试用、同行业报表建设标杆案例学习参考,以及帆软为您企业量身定制的企业报表管理中心建设建议。

帆软企业级报表工具
FineReport
免费下载!

免费下载

帆软全行业业务报表
Demo免费体验!

Demo体验
帆软企业数字化建设产品推荐
报表开发平台免费试用
自助式BI分析免费试用
数据可视化大屏免费试用
数据集成平台免费试用

立即试用FineReport,让数据变成生产力!

为您提供企业级解决方案,免费的产品试用,另可获取各行业全业务场景分析指标和模板资料

免费试用